On August 21st of a century ago, the Shilongba hydropower station, China’s first hydropower station funded by Yunnan’s private capital, was built on the Suicheong River exit in the suburbs of Kunming, creating a history of Chinese people’s own construction of hydropower stations. After decades of construction and development, a batch of approved large, medium, and small hydropower stations have sprung up on the tributaries of major rivers. China’s hydropower has gone through a splendid 100-year history and built more than 45,000 large, medium, and small hydropower stations. The total installed capacity has exceeded 200 million kilowatts, and it ranks first in the world.

In the past 100 years, China’s hydropower industry has made remarkable achievements.

First, the status of hydraulic resources was ascertained. It has been ascertained that the theoretical reserves of hydropower resources in the mainland, technologically-installed installed capacity, and economically exploitable installed capacity are 690 million kilowatts, 540 million kilowatts, and 402 million kilowatts, respectively.

Second, the scale of hydropower development has continued to a new level. In September 2004, China’s hydropower installed capacity exceeded the 100 million kilowatt mark and reached 200 million kilowatts in 2010, making it the world's largest hydropower producer. We have used more than 10 years to realize that the installed capacity of hydropower has nearly quadrupled over the 50 years of the founding of the country.

The third is that water and power dam technology has entered the international advanced level. Up to now, it includes the 200-meter-high RCC gravity dam technology, the 200-meter-high concrete face rockfill dam technology, the 300-meter-high arch dam, and the 100-meter-high RCC arch dam technology and dam. Major key technologies, including basic engineering technology and high-speed water flow energy-dissipating technology innovation, have achieved breakthroughs.

Fourth, the level of localization of hydropower equipment has increased significantly. At present, China has built 32 units with a stand-alone capacity of 500,000 kilowatts and above, and 109 units are under construction. The total installed capacity under construction has reached 90.75 million kilowatts, and the number of buildings under construction are among the highest in the world.

Fifth, the construction of large-scale hydropower plants has pushed the high-capacity, long-distance, and high-voltage transmission technologies to a new peak. The 1000 kV AC and 800 kV DC transmission demonstration projects that the country has already started construction are proceeding smoothly, and will play a positive role in realizing cross-basin trans-basin transmission, adjustment of hydro-thermal power and intermediation, and optimization of national energy resources.

In 2009, the Chinese government made a solemn promise to the international community that “by 2020, non-fossil energy will account for about 15% of primary energy consumption, and the unit GDP of GDP will fall by 40% to 45% compared to 2005”. Hydropower is China's current renewable and non-fossil energy source with the most clear resources, the most mature technology, the cleanest and most economical energy. In the past 100 years, China’s hydropower has accumulated a total of 7,290 billion kwh, equivalent to replacing 2.7 billion tons of standard coal and reducing carbon dioxide emissions by about 7 billion tons. As China’s pressure and responsibility for reducing CO2 emissions are increasing, the role and effect of hydropower on reducing CO2 emissions and developing a low-carbon economy will become more apparent.
